圖片CenterCrop和圓角問題(Glide載入)
CenterCrop與Transformer的共存問題
因為此bug無法在使用GridLayoutManager和StaggeredGridLayoutManager等其他情況中使用.centerCrop選項,所以要實現此功能需要在ImageView中去設定scaleType為centerCrop
But,如果你想同時讓圖片有圓角之類的Transformer,比如在Glide中.transform()配置了一個圓角矩形,那如果同時ImageView的scaleType設定了centerCrop,那圓角就沒有了
要解決此問題需要設定兩個Transformer
.transform(new CenterCrop(getContext())
,new GlideRoundTransform(getContext(), 20))
這樣完美解決問題。
相關推薦
圖片CenterCrop和圓角問題(Glide載入)
CenterCrop與Transformer的共存問題 因為此bug無法在使用GridLayoutManager和StaggeredGridLayoutManager等其他情況中使用.centerCrop選項,所以要實現此功能需要在ImageView中去設
圖片懶載入 滾動載入圖片(懶載入)實現原理
滾動載入圖片(懶載入)實現原理 本文主要通過以下幾方面來說明懶載入技術的原理,個人前端小菜,有錯誤請多多指出 一、什麼是圖片滾動載入? 通俗的講就是:當訪問一個頁面的時候,先把img元素或是其他元素的背景圖片路徑替換成一張大小為1*1px圖片的路徑(這樣就
Mybatis中《insert》返回map、list及巢狀、association和collection分佈查詢及延遲載入(懶載入)(按需載入)
本文目錄類容目錄結構: 一、select返回值 1、返回值記錄封裝為List 2、返回值記錄封裝為map 二、select_resultMap 1、自定義結果對映規則 2、關聯查詢_級聯屬性封裝結果,即<result column="did" pro
多執行緒下單例模式:懶載入(延遲載入)和即時載入
前言 在開發中,如果某個例項的建立需要消耗很多系統資源,那麼我們通常會使用惰性載入機制,也就是說只有當使用到這個例項的時候才會建立這個例項,這個好處在單例模式中得到了廣泛應用。這個機制在single-threaded環境下的實現非常簡單,然而在multi-t
小白爬蟲入門——爬取圖片和文字(超詳細)
第一步 ,看網頁結構 F12開啟開發者模式,大致網頁結構如下,看圖: 下面這個圖片是針對一個tr標籤的詳解,程式碼與顯示一一對應: 第二步 ,程式碼解釋 lxml簡單使用 在自己想爬取的文字位置上單擊右鍵,選擇copy–>Xp
spring boot使用nginx和ftp伺服器實現圖片上傳下載(windows server)
本人使用的springboot為1.5.6版本<parent>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-pa
延遲載入圖片(懶載入)
什麼是延遲載入 延遲載入又稱懶載入(lazyload),是前端開發人員對網頁效能優化的一種方案。延遲載入主要針對兩種情況進行優化,一種是針對資料做延遲載入優化,一種是針對物件例項延遲建立優化。 工作原理: 在HTML構造輸出的時候,先不要設定圖片標籤img的src屬性,改用其
使用jquery.lazyload.js圖片預載入(懶載入)遇到的問題,圖片載入不出來
1、在使用jquery.lazyload.js時,如果是資料直接在DOM節點直接渲染,並且圖片排列規則,使用方法: 給img標籤新增的屬性有: <img class="lazy" src="__TEMP__/{$style}/public/images/load
Android:新浪微博拉起客戶端分享——完美實現同時分享圖片和文字(Intent.ACTION_SEND)
新浪微博拉起客戶端分享——完美實現同時分享圖片和文字(Intent.ACTION_SEND) 點選事件後處理: private void share(String content, Uri uri){
Yii2.0-圖片上傳擴充套件(非同步載入縮圖) [擴充套件元件]
資源下載: 擴充套件下載(圖片上傳擴充套件-file_upload) 適用框架:Yii2.0高階版(基礎版使用需要適當修改) 效果展示: 配置好了之後效果展示:支援非同步載入縮圖 安裝擴充套件: 1.點選上面擴充套件下載下載擴充套件 然後重新命名為
Fresco載入gif實現圓角(無動畫)
/** * 將gif處理成圓形 * * @param imageView * @param url * @param reqWidth * @param reqHeight */ publ
Android中字型設定和calligraphy(高效載入字型包)用法
Android預設字型 TextView 的 typeface 屬性支援 “Sans”,”serif”,”monospace” 這三種字型,如果在沒有指定字型的情況下,系統預設會使用 “Sans” 作為文字顯示的字型。但這三種字型只支援英文,也就是說只要你顯
滾動載入圖片(懶載入)實現原理
本文主要通過以下幾方面來說明懶載入技術的原理,個人前端小菜,有錯誤請多多指出 一、什麼是圖片滾動載入? 通俗的講就是:當訪問一個頁面的時候,先把img元素或是其他元素的背景圖片路徑替換成一張大小為1*1px圖片的路徑(這樣就只需請求一次),只有當圖片出現在瀏覽器的可視
通過ajax和json進行表單驗證(非同步載入)
function add() { var name = $("#name").val(); $.ajax({ type: "POST", url: "api/addAction",
java基礎—java獲取圖片的大小和尺寸(本地& 伺服器)
java獲取圖片的大小和尺寸,有兩種獲取的源,一種是讀取本地的圖片獲取大小和尺寸,一種是通過伺服器上圖片的地址獲取圖片的尺寸!下面整理出這兩種方式的簡易程式碼,希望幫助的大家和自己! 我使用的Juin
html2canvas生成圖片(圖片樣式和顯示樣式不一致)
UNC ott function true 有用 splay scrip then gin //引入 <script src="/static/webadmin/js/html2canvas.min.js"></script> <a
MYSQL和JAVA(課堂筆記)
管理工具 database 密碼 sta tint clas sel lec ace MYSQL 數據庫管理工具 JAVA 編程語言 數據庫驅動(JAVA和MYSQL對接方式) 到官網上下載驅動 加載驅動 import java.sql.Connectio
postgresql數據庫備份和恢復(超快)
我們 其中 -- 數據庫 過程 back 手動 文件導入 必須 PostgreSQL自帶一個客戶端pgAdmin,裏面有個備份,恢復選項,也能對數據庫進行備份 恢復(還原),但最近發現數據庫慢慢龐大的時候,經常出錯,備份的文件過程中出錯的幾率那是相當大,手動調節灰常有限。所
簡單的圖片切換代碼(無按鈕)
uri new clas arr tint pan interval rip chang 1 <script language =javascript > 2 var curIndex=0; 3 //時間間隔 單位毫秒 4 var timeInt
網頁排版中的浮動和定位(學習筆記)
mage hidden alt images blog clear ul li -a www CSS中的浮動和定位 在了解CSS中的浮動和定位之前有必要先了解清楚標準流和脫離標準流的特性 雖然浮動和定位很重要,但是在以後的網頁寫作中,還是盡量少用,最好別亂用,不然後